About

A daily, rules‑based ETF rotator: rides tech uptrends with leveraged funds, and quickly flips to inverse/volatility, bonds, or cash when stress hits. Includes small AAPL/TSLA signal sleeves. High risk, fast‑moving, trend‑focused.
NutHow it works
Each day it checks simple “heat” and trend gauges on the market (SPY/QQQ). - If trend is up and not overheated, it rides fast tech/growth funds (often 2x/3x). - If overheated or falling fast, it flips to inverse/volatility, bonds, or cash‑like ETFs. - It picks 1–4 funds by recent speed/volatility and rebalances daily. - Small side modules trade AAPL/TSLA up or down when their signals trigger.

A Composer symphony is an automated trading strategy that executes trades based on parameters of your choice. Some symphonies are similar to holding one ETF in normal conditions and rotating to a different ETF when market conditions shift, for example a 5% drop in the S&P 500, while others use complex rules with dozens of triggers. However, complex doesn’t always mean better. A simple, well-structured symphony can be just as effective as an intricate one. Learn more about how symphonies work here.
